Have you ever wondered about what was it that connects networks and computers to each other? Network cable in conjunction with the associated hardware (network hubs, switches or demarcation equipment) is responsible in enabling computers connect and transfer data across intranets (internal networks) and the internet. Network cabling is now used to serve a variety of other functions besides computer networking. It is used to carry video for security camera systems as well as video to cable TV and AV (Audio/Visual) services. Network cabling may also be utilized as a control line in Building Maintenance Systems and Access Control Systems. There are various kinds of cables being used to accomplish this, including unshielded Twisted Pair, Shielded Twisted pair fiber optic and coaxial. In certain cases, just one type of cable can be utilized in networks, however, in other instances numerous types of cables are employed. Wireless networks are becoming increasingly prominent, but you must remember that there is still a need for network cabling to connect wireless systems. There are two features that make network cabling superior than wireless networks It is more safe and reliable.

Fiber optic cable is mostly utilized for backbone cable but it is becoming used more in the form of station cable (think"FIOS). By "backbone cable," I mean the cable connects Telecommunication Rooms within the same space to one another. Fiber optic cable has huge capacity for broadband that allows it to carry huge amounts in information at very fast speeds. Fiber optic cables are able to cover huge distances(hundreds of meters) than copper cables. Since they work hard and data moves at such a distance, there are many layers of protective coatings for these cables. Fiber optic cables transmit light instead of electrical current. The fiber optic cable consumes less energy than high-speed copper. The fiber optic cables are a fantastic option for high speed, reliable communications.

Cable paths need to steer clear of electrical lighting fixtures as well as additional sources that could cause EMI (Electro Magnetic Interference). Keep cable paths in accessible locations of your ceiling to allow for future cable runs as well as ease of maintenance. All paths must be located above corridors or hallways. cables are inserted into rooms with smooth 90-degree turns. Install a protective sleeve for fires or putty to all openings in a fire wall. Be cautious when pulling cables, so as not to over-bending them beyond the bend radius. This can cause failure in conducting tests. Do not attach cables to roof hangers and sprinkler pipes. They should be tied at five feet at a minimum on horizontal runs, and even more often on vertical runs. J-hook support should be fixed to the concrete deck above. Use velcro wraps for every 5' , or less, after having finished running cables to provide your cable bundles with an attractive finish.
